Mountain Biking in the High Atlas: What to Know

Our rides use the same mule tracks, dirt roads and village paths as our treks, around Imlil and the Toubkal massif. A few things worth knowing before you book.

Fitness and experience

The 3-day Atlas tour from Marrakech suits riders who are comfortable on rough tracks with sustained climbs and descents. You do not need to be an expert, but a reasonable level of fitness makes it far more enjoyable. Gentler half-day rides through the lower valleys can be arranged for families and beginners.

Terrain and altitude

Expect a mix of gravel roads, narrow mule paths and short sections where it is easier to push. The riding is at altitude, so the air is thinner and the sun stronger than in Marrakech; we keep the pace steady and stop often.

When to ride

Spring and autumn are ideal. Summer rides start early to beat the heat, and in winter we stay on the lower valley routes where the tracks are clear of snow.

Bikes, guides and support

Mountain bikes and helmets are provided, and a local guide who knows every track rides with you. On multi-day tours, transfers from Marrakech, meals and overnight stays are normally included; the Price includes box on each tour page lists exactly what is covered.
